Toughness and Health
Longevity and health are critical consider the design of clinical gadgets, as they ensure that tools can withstand extensive use while maintaining cleanliness. Membrane changes play an essential function right here, offering a durable and easy-to-clean user interface. Their secured construction protects against dirt, liquids, and pollutants from entering, making them perfect for atmospheres like hospitals and clinics. You'll find that these switches can sustain severe cleaner without deteriorating, ensuring resilient performance. Additionally, their smooth surface reduces bacterial development, advertising a hygienic atmosphere for both individuals and health care employees. By including membrane buttons in clinical devices, you're guaranteeing a trusted and clean and sterile customer experience, which is important for patient safety and operational effectiveness in healthcare settings.
Automotive Controls and Instrumentation
As vehicle innovation develops, membrane switches have actually become essential for controls and instrumentation in modern-day automobiles. These switches offer a smooth design, permitting smooth integration right into dashboards and control panels. You'll find them in every little thing from infomercial systems to environment controls, improving individual experience with their instinctive user interfaces.
Membrane layer switches give tactile responses, which helps you browse complicated features without diversion. They're also lightweight and immune to wetness, making them suitable for automobile settings. With adjustable graphics, you can customize the design to fit certain needs while guaranteeing longevity against damage.
Additionally, these buttons can be developed with backlighting choices, enabling for visibility in low-light problems. This capability enhances security and ease as you drive. Generally, membrane layer switches not only fulfill the visual needs of modern cars yet additionally contribute substantially to their functional efficiency and user fulfillment.

What Is the Normal Life-span of a Membrane Layer Switch Over?
The typical life-span of a membrane layer switch ranges from 5 to 10 million presses, depending on material top quality and use. You'll intend to review elements like environmental conditions and application regularity for exact long life quotes.
How Are Membrane Layer Switches Over Manufactured and Tested for High Quality?
To produce membrane buttons, you start with substrate layering, applying glue and printing circuits. After setting up, you examine for capability, toughness, and ecological resistance, ensuring they satisfy high quality requirements prior to settling manufacturing.
